WebNow we can find E by entering Δm into the equation: E = (Δm)c2 = (0.005631u)c2. We know 1u = 931.5MeV/c2, so we have E = (0.005631)(931.5MeV/c2)(c2) = 5.25MeV. Significance The energy released in this α decay is in the MeV range, many times greater than chemical reaction energies. WebApr 7, 2024 · This decay leads to a decrease in the mass number and atomic number, due to the release of a helium atom. To understand this entirely, consider this alpha decay example. Suppose element Z has mass number ‘a’ and atomic number ‘b’. During α decay, this element changes to X. Take a look at the equation below. a bZ → a-4 b-2X + 4 2He. The impurities in the coolant mainly come from the raw materials and the impurities introduced in the operation. The lead-bismuth alloy was synthesized from lead and bismuth in the ratio of 44.5% and 55.5%, the impurities are mainly non-metallic impurities such as oxygen, carbon, and metallic impurities such as …
